High-Protein Fudgy Brownies

Here’s a rich, fudgy, high-protein brownie recipe that satisfies chocolate cravings while giving you a serious protein boost.


🍫 High-Protein Fudgy Brownies

🍽️ Makes: 12 brownies

📝 Ingredients

Dry Ingredients

  • ½ cup almond flour

  • ¼ cup cocoa powder (unsweetened)

  • 1 scoop chocolate protein powder

  • 2 tbsp coconut flour

  • ¼ tsp salt

  • 1 tsp baking powder (optional, for slightly fluffier texture)

Wet Ingredients

  • 2 large eggs

  • ¼ cup unsweetened applesauce or Greek yogurt

  • ¼ cup melted coconut oil or butter

  • 2–3 tbsp sweetener (erythritol, monk fruit, or sugar)

  • 1 tsp vanilla extract

Optional Mix-Ins

  • 2 tbsp dark chocolate chips (sugar-free optional)

  • 2 tbsp chopped nuts (walnuts, pecans)


👩‍🍳 Instructions

  1. Preheat oven to 350°F (175°C). Grease or line an 8×8 inch baking pan with parchment.

  2. In a bowl, whisk together almond flour, cocoa powder, protein powder, coconut flour, salt, and baking powder.

  3. In another bowl, beat eggs, applesauce (or Greek yogurt), melted coconut oil, sweetener, and vanilla until smooth.

  4. Combine wet and dry ingredients, stirring until fully incorporated.

  5. Fold in chocolate chips or nuts if using.

  6. Pour batter into prepared pan and smooth top.

  7. Bake 18–22 minutes (do not overbake—center should be slightly fudgy).

  8. Cool completely before slicing into 12 brownies.


🔥 Nutrition (Per Brownie, 12 servings)

  • Calories: ~140

  • Protein: 12–13g

  • Carbs: 6g

  • Fat: 8g

  • Fiber: 3g


💡 Tips

  • For extra fudgy texture, slightly underbake and let cool completely; they firm up as they cool.

  • Use high-quality cocoa powder for intense chocolate flavor.

  • Can add ½ tsp espresso powder to deepen chocolate flavor.
